The document discusses how Narendra Modi and the BJP effectively used social media to build Modi's brand and promote his image. They recognized the importance of social media in connecting with voters, especially young people. Modi was an early adopter, joining platforms like Facebook and Twitter in 2009. He now has over 10 million social media followers. The BJP utilized a large digital team and war room to manage Modi's social media presence, craft targeted messaging, and monitor engagement and sentiment. Their social media strategy was crucial in helping Modi, a regional leader, build recognition and a development-focused image nationwide in his successful 2014 campaign to become Prime Minister.

Among major political parties in India, BJP has the biggest charisma in social media. BJP started using the social media even before
2009 general election, which it lost. In 2014 election, several senior leaders viz., Sushma Swaraj, Rajnath Singh, Arun Jaitley,
Narendra Modi and many more are on social networking sites. Social media is also credited with helping the new Aam Aadmi Party
and its candidate, Arvind Kejriwal, won a surprise victory in Delhi against major political parties

4. The Absolute Winner of Social Media for Politics in India
Narendra Modi is one of the most famous politicians on social media. He joined
Facebook and Twitter in 2009 and became the first politician to use Google Plus.
Narendra Modi with approximately 1.3 million+ followers on Facebook page and
3.42 million+ followers on Twitter. He also has a YouTube channel which has
reached the 15,000 mark of subscribers and has more than 1500 videos.
Data: March 2014

Narendra Modi has been seen as Gujarat’s Brand Ambassador. People share their experiences and stories that promote Gujarat as a
brand. He took the right steps to brand himself outside Gujarat even before he decided to move beyond the state but the journey of
branding Modi was not easy. The digital team of Narendra Modi has complete idea of internet marketing and has completely utilized
every aspect of it to become popular on the social media.

Indian politicians have usually been arrogant about marketing themselves. They have also been difficult products to be branded. In
the recent elections many successful chief ministers like Nitish Kumar and J. Jayalalithaa did not venture out of their home states to
brand themselves, Modi did, and he ventured out with aggression. He made his aggression seem decisive and hence desirable.

Modi’s transition from a politician to a brand has been carefully charted out. The branding team effectively worked on transforming
the brand image from a strong Hindu nationalist to India’s most popular prime ministerial candidate. However, Modi did not discard
his Hindu hardliner image completely. He wore his saffron colours with pride but did not let it rule his conversation.

Managing the web communication of a political figure requires the same effort as the one
necessary to set up a press office or a team which deals with media planning and event
planning. Professionals from IIT, IIM, Harvard like Rajesh Jain, B Mahesh, Arvind Gupta are
the man behind Narendra Modi’s 3.67 million Twitter followers and 12 million likes on
Facebook.
